-
bitcoin $87959.907984 USD
1.34% -
ethereum $2920.497338 USD
3.04% -
tether $0.999775 USD
0.00% -
xrp $2.237324 USD
8.12% -
bnb $860.243768 USD
0.90% -
solana $138.089498 USD
5.43% -
usd-coin $0.999807 USD
0.01% -
tron $0.272801 USD
-1.53% -
dogecoin $0.150904 USD
2.96% -
cardano $0.421635 USD
1.97% -
hyperliquid $32.152445 USD
2.23% -
bitcoin-cash $533.301069 USD
-1.94% -
chainlink $12.953417 USD
2.68% -
unus-sed-leo $9.535951 USD
0.73% -
zcash $521.483386 USD
-2.87%
如何使用Bithumb的API?
Using Bithumb's API can enhance trading strategies and automate processes; this guide covers registration, API key setup, and making your first API call effectively.
2025/04/18 20:49
使用Bithumb的API可以顯著增強您的交易策略,自動化流程和訪問實時數據。在本指南中,我們將引導您瀏覽有效使用Bithumb的API的步驟,從而涵蓋從註冊到執行第一個API呼叫的所有內容。
註冊和設置API密鑰
在使用Bithumb的API之前,您需要註冊一個帳戶並設置API密鑰。您可以做到這一點:
- 訪問Bithumb網站並註冊一個新帳戶,如果您還沒有一個帳戶。您需要提供個人詳細信息並完成驗證過程。
- 登錄您的BitHumb帳戶。導航到API管理部分,通常在帳戶設置或安全設置下找到。
- 創建一個新的API鍵。將提示您輸入API鍵的名稱,該名稱可幫助您在需要時管理多個鍵。請確保根據您打算使用API來啟用必要的權限。
- 生成API鍵。您將收到一個API密鑰和一個API秘密。這些對於對您的API請求進行身份至關重要,因此請確保它們安全。
了解Bithumb的API端點
Bithumb的API分為幾個端點,每個端點都有特定目的。這是您應該知道的一些關鍵端點:
- 公共API :這些端點不需要身份驗證,並且用於獲取市場數據,例如股票信息,訂單書和交易歷史記錄。
- 私有API :這些端點需要身份驗證,並允許您執行諸如下訂單,取消訂單和管理帳戶餘額之類的操作。
進行第一個API電話
要進行第一個API調用,您需要使用Python,JavaScript或任何其他支持HTTP請求的語言等編程語言。這是使用Python的分步指南:
- 安裝必要的庫。您需要
requests提出HTTP請求和hmac來簽署請求。您可以使用PIP安裝它們:
pip install requests- 在您的Python腳本中導入庫:
import requests import hmac import hashlib import time- 設置您的API憑據:
api_key = 'YOUR_API_KEY' api_secret = 'YOUR_API_SECRET'- 構建API調用。讓我們使用公共API獲取Bitcoin(BTC)的股票信息:
endpoint = 'https://api.bithumb.com/public/ticker/BTC' response = requests.get(endpoint) print(response.json())- 對於私人API電話,您需要簽署請求。這是如何下訂單的一個示例:
endpoint = 'https://api.bithumb.com/trade/place' params = {'order_currency': 'BTC', 'payment_currency': 'KRW', 'units': '0.001', 'price': '1000000', 'type': 'bid'
} params ['endpoint'] =端點nonce = str(int(time.time() * 1000)) params ['nonce'] = nonce
創建簽名
query_string ='&'。 join([f'{k} = {v}'for K,v in sorted(params.items())) signature = hmac.new(api_secret.encode('utf-8'),query_string.encode('utf-8'),hashlib.sha512).hexdigest()
標題= {
'Api-Key': api_key, 'Api-Sign': signature, 'Content-Type': 'application/x-www-form-urlencoded'}
響應= requests.post(端點,data = params,headers =標題)打印(response.json())
處理錯誤和響應
使用Bithumb的API時,正確處理錯誤和解析響應很重要。您可以做到這一點:
- 檢查響應的狀態代碼。 200個狀態代碼表示成功,而其他代碼表示錯誤。
- 解析JSON響應。 Bithumb的API以JSON格式返回數據,您可以使用Python的
json模塊輕鬆解析數據。
import json如果響應。 STATUS_CODE== 200:data = response.json() if data['status'] == '0000': print('Success:', data) else: print('Error:', data['message'])別的:
print('HTTP Error:', response.status_code)使用Bithumb的Websocket API
對於實時數據,BitHumb提供了Websocket API。這是您可以使用Python連接到它的方式:
- 安裝
websocket-client庫:
pip install websocket-client- 連接到Websocket :
import websocket進口JSON
def on_message(WS,消息):
data = json.loads(message) print(data)DEF ON_ERROR(WS,錯誤):
print(error)def on_close(WS):
print('### closed ###')def on_open(WS):
print('### opened ###')websocket.enabletrace(true) ws = websocket.websocketapp('wss://pubwss.bithumb.com/pub/ws',
on_message=on_message, on_error=on_error, on_close=on_close)ws.on_open = on_open ws.run_forever()
使用Bithumb的API的最佳實踐
為了確保您有效,安全地使用Bithumb的API,請考慮以下最佳實踐:
- 保護您的API鍵。切勿共享您的API鍵或將它們存儲在版本控制系統中。使用環境變量或安全庫存儲它們。
- 費率限制。請注意Bithumb的速率限制,以免受到API訪問的限制。實施重試機制,並以指數向後進行處理率限制錯誤。
- 錯誤處理。始終在代碼中包含強大的錯誤處理以優雅地處理API失敗。
- 測試。在將代碼部署到生產之前,請在沙箱或測試環境中徹底測試它,以確保其按預期工作。
常見問題
問:我可以使用Bithumb的API進行自動交易嗎?答:是的,Bithumb的API通過其私人端點支持自動交易,使您可以按編程方式下訂單,取消訂單並管理您的帳戶餘額。
問:有關Bithumb API的數據多久更新一次?答:公共API端點,例如股票和訂單數據數據,通常是實時更新的,而私有API端點可能會根據您的帳戶的活動具有不同的更新頻率。
問:我可以在BitHumb上創建的API鍵的數量有限制嗎?答:BitHumb可能會限制您可以創建每個帳戶的API鍵的數量。您應該檢查API文檔或聯繫BitHumb支持以獲取特定詳細信息。
問:我可以使用Bithumb的API獲取歷史數據嗎?答:Bithumb的API主要提供實時數據。對於歷史數據,您可能需要使用第三方服務或手動收集和存儲數據。
免責聲明:info@kdj.com
所提供的資訊並非交易建議。 kDJ.com對任何基於本文提供的資訊進行的投資不承擔任何責任。加密貨幣波動性較大,建議您充分研究後謹慎投資!
如果您認為本網站使用的內容侵犯了您的版權,請立即聯絡我們(info@kdj.com),我們將及時刪除。
- 比特幣、eCash 分叉和空投動態:深入探討加密貨幣的最新爭議
- 2026-05-03 12:55:01
- 2026 年邁阿密共識:Web3、區塊鏈、加密貨幣、NFT、Metaverse,會議,5 月 5 日 — 華爾街與數位前沿相遇的地方
- 2026-05-02 12:45:01
- 聯準會維持利率穩定,地緣政治緊張局勢引發比特幣價格下跌
- 2026-05-01 06:45:01
- 比特幣礦工為電網供電:收購俄亥俄州天然氣廠開啟數位黃金新時代
- 2026-05-01 00:45:01
- MegaETH的MEGA代幣登陸紐約:為即時區塊鏈設定新的效能基準
- 2026-05-01 00:55:01
- Solana 的滑坡:價格預測顯示阻力損失和潛在的進一步下跌
- 2026-05-01 06:45:01
相關知識
什麼是準備金證明?幣安如何展現資產透明度
2026-06-17 09:39:54
什麼是準備金證明? 1. 儲備證明(PoR)是一種密碼學驗證機制,旨在確認中心化加密貨幣交易所持有足以覆蓋其用戶100%存入餘額的鏈上資產。 2.依靠Merkle Tree結構產生防篡改的根哈希,代表特定快照時間所有使用者帳戶餘額的總和。 3. 每個使用者的餘額都與其匿名識別碼進行哈希處理,形成葉節...
如何追蹤加密交易以實現稅務合規
2026-06-14 01:48:10
影響交易追蹤的全球監管框架1. 加密資產報告框架(CARF)要求所有促進加密貨幣到法定貨幣或加密貨幣到加密貨幣交易的服務提供者每年收集並向稅務機關報告用戶交易資料。 2. 根據 CARF,中心化交易所、託管錢包提供者和去中心化交易所聚合商等實體被歸類為應報告加密資產服務提供者 (RCASP)。 3....
如何跨多個幣安產品管理加密資產
2026-06-14 17:03:34
幣安生態系中的資產配置1. 用戶使用單一登入憑證在幣安現貨、期貨、保證金和收益產品上維護統一的帳戶。所有餘額都即時反映在統一的錢包儀表板中。 2. 產品錢包之間的轉帳立即發生,沒有費用或區塊鏈確認延遲。該系統將內部轉帳視為帳本調整,而不是鏈上移動。 3. 每個產品錢包都執行嚴格的隔離規則。期貨保證金...
如何從 Binance Earn 兌換資產而不混亂
2026-06-14 05:20:27
市場波動模式1. Bitcoin 和以太幣等主要加密貨幣在 24 小時窗口內價格波動超過 15% 的情況經常發生。 2. 亞洲交易時段的流動性缺口頻繁引發永續掉期市場的連鎖清算。 3. 鯨魚錢包的變動與短期方向偏差密切相關,特別是當轉帳價值超過 5000 萬美元時。 4. 穩定幣流入中心化交易所通常...
如何使用幣安賺取靈活產品以獲得被動收入
2026-06-17 01:39:52
了解 Binance Earn 上的靈活產品1.產品靈活,用戶可以隨時存取款,無鎖定期。 2. 利息每日累積並分配在用於存款的同一資產。 3. 大多數基於穩定幣的靈活產品沒有最低存款門檻。 4. APY會根據市場需求、流動性池深度和協議誘因而波動。 5. 用戶在參與收益產生機制的同時,保留資產的完全...
什麼是幣安自動投資?自動投資初學者指南
2026-06-14 13:40:01
什麼是幣安自動投資? 1. 幣安自動投資是一種定期購買工具,允許用戶使用法定貨幣或穩定幣定期購買加密貨幣。 2.支持BTC、ETH、BNB等多種資產,支持現貨、槓桿、儲蓄等100多種代幣。 3. 使用者配置頻率(每日、每週或每月)和金額,然後系統根據執行時的市場價格自動執行購買。 4. 此功能與幣安...
什麼是準備金證明?幣安如何展現資產透明度
2026-06-17 09:39:54
什麼是準備金證明? 1. 儲備證明(PoR)是一種密碼學驗證機制,旨在確認中心化加密貨幣交易所持有足以覆蓋其用戶100%存入餘額的鏈上資產。 2.依靠Merkle Tree結構產生防篡改的根哈希,代表特定快照時間所有使用者帳戶餘額的總和。 3. 每個使用者的餘額都與其匿名識別碼進行哈希處理,形成葉節...
如何追蹤加密交易以實現稅務合規
2026-06-14 01:48:10
影響交易追蹤的全球監管框架1. 加密資產報告框架(CARF)要求所有促進加密貨幣到法定貨幣或加密貨幣到加密貨幣交易的服務提供者每年收集並向稅務機關報告用戶交易資料。 2. 根據 CARF,中心化交易所、託管錢包提供者和去中心化交易所聚合商等實體被歸類為應報告加密資產服務提供者 (RCASP)。 3....
如何跨多個幣安產品管理加密資產
2026-06-14 17:03:34
幣安生態系中的資產配置1. 用戶使用單一登入憑證在幣安現貨、期貨、保證金和收益產品上維護統一的帳戶。所有餘額都即時反映在統一的錢包儀表板中。 2. 產品錢包之間的轉帳立即發生,沒有費用或區塊鏈確認延遲。該系統將內部轉帳視為帳本調整,而不是鏈上移動。 3. 每個產品錢包都執行嚴格的隔離規則。期貨保證金...
如何從 Binance Earn 兌換資產而不混亂
2026-06-14 05:20:27
市場波動模式1. Bitcoin 和以太幣等主要加密貨幣在 24 小時窗口內價格波動超過 15% 的情況經常發生。 2. 亞洲交易時段的流動性缺口頻繁引發永續掉期市場的連鎖清算。 3. 鯨魚錢包的變動與短期方向偏差密切相關,特別是當轉帳價值超過 5000 萬美元時。 4. 穩定幣流入中心化交易所通常...
如何使用幣安賺取靈活產品以獲得被動收入
2026-06-17 01:39:52
了解 Binance Earn 上的靈活產品1.產品靈活,用戶可以隨時存取款,無鎖定期。 2. 利息每日累積並分配在用於存款的同一資產。 3. 大多數基於穩定幣的靈活產品沒有最低存款門檻。 4. APY會根據市場需求、流動性池深度和協議誘因而波動。 5. 用戶在參與收益產生機制的同時,保留資產的完全...
什麼是幣安自動投資?自動投資初學者指南
2026-06-14 13:40:01
什麼是幣安自動投資? 1. 幣安自動投資是一種定期購買工具,允許用戶使用法定貨幣或穩定幣定期購買加密貨幣。 2.支持BTC、ETH、BNB等多種資產,支持現貨、槓桿、儲蓄等100多種代幣。 3. 使用者配置頻率(每日、每週或每月)和金額,然後系統根據執行時的市場價格自動執行購買。 4. 此功能與幣安...
看所有文章














